EV/FCFF
Enterprise Value to Free Cash Flow to Firm (EV/FCFF) ratio compares a company`s total enterprise value to the free cash flow available to all investors, both debt and equity holders. It shows how much investors are paying for each dollar of cash flow the business generates before interest payments.

Zhongchao Inc
Glance View
Zhongchao, Inc. is a holding company that engages in the provision of healthcare information, education, and training services. The company is headquartered in Shanghai, Shanghai and currently employs 88 full-time employees. The company went IPO on 2020-02-19. Under the MDMOOC brand, the Company offers a wide range of online and onsite health information services, healthcare education programs, and healthcare training products, consisting primarily of clinical practice training, open classes of medical topics, interactive case studies, academic conference and workshops, continuing education courses, and articles and short videos with educational healthcare content to healthcare professionals as well as the public.
